Tour Highlights

Private Walking Tour of Freedom Trail and Little Italy - Tour Highlights

What’re the captivating points along the Private Walking Tour of Freedom Trail and Little Italy that make it a must-do experience for visitors to Boston?

This tour is a perfect blend of historical landmarks and culture. Visitors will have the opportunity to explore significant sites along the Freedom Trail, such as the Massachusetts State House, Paul Revere’s House, and the Old North Church. The knowledgeable guide will provide insights into the rich history of these locations, bringing the past to life.

Plus, the tour delves into the vibrant Italian-American community in Little Italy, where participants can taste authentic cuisine, visit local shops, and soak in the neighborhood’s atmosphere. This combination of history and culture makes the tour a memorable and enriching experience for all.

Meeting and Pickup Details

The meeting point for the Private Walking Tour of Freedom Trail and Little Italy is located at Parkman Plaza, specifically at the intersection of Tremont St and West St in Boston, MA. Tour logistics dictate that participants should look for the Boston Common Visitors Center at 139 Tremont St, Boston, MA 02111. This central location is easily accessible and sets the stage for an immersive experience.

Here, guests will meet their knowledgeable guide, a long-time Boston resident and former City Hall employee, who’ll provide local insights throughout the tour. This meeting spot isn’t just a starting point but an introduction to the rich history and vibrant culture that will unfold as the tour progresses towards its end point at Copps Hill Terrace, 520 Commercial Street, Boston, MA 02109, USA.
